LOVE LINK

LOVE LINK

LOVE LINK

Ricardo Antonio Garcia

I see no way out

of a requited love matrix

that once left

me without eyes.

Blinded

by the belief of what love is

it wielded a razor knife

and into my head

it took away my site.

Through an alternate door

the parish of love

waded deep in my soul

in the stench of lies

holding fast

to the hope I would survive.

I saw the way out

when it reached for me

and lifted me

knowing how scarred I was.

She was the Sun

a beauteous light from above

that rained upon me

and gave me new birth.

Without her

I would of surely drowned

and remain unknown.

Angelic eyes she implanted

in the head of her head

and to my shoulders

she replaced the man I was.

Ripples of pain

subtly pass like a mild wind.

Love builds it own creations

whether linked or unlinked or alone.
